It's really never too late for low stress training man. You can do some zip tie action and at least start moving some main branches around that way, and slowly add ties to it as you go, as you run a bigger risk of snapping a branch if they're further developed than you would if they were still younger and more pliable.

so on the night of 4/18 i harvested the single cola plant,she'd been flowering for 8 weeks 4 days and showed swollen calyxes and amber trichs on every budsite,she def. met my expectaions of an unaltered/trimmed chunky cola.


i imagine she wont have the dry weight of her topped sister but i feel satisfied with this single aspect of the grow.ill found out what she can really do in about a month though after some nail biting slow curing.
 

terrycodone

Well-Known Member
harvest specs
so after 9 and 8 days of drying(topped plant cut one day later)the final weights are in before curing starts.
unaltered single cola terryberry-26 grams
topped terryberry-28.6 grams
i am more than satisfied with the yield,and the uncured taste is very clean burning and cough free.so far the high is translating to a fuzzy warm headed feeling,with pain relieving qualities(helps me deal with degrading cartilage in knees.i believe after a month or two of cool dark curing the effects will become more profound.thanks for sharing the ride guys.safe growing
